AP8
The spinneker AP8 proved to be very fast and stable in all conditions. Compared to our previous models it is a little flatter on the top-section whilst fuller in the lower part. The projection area is the widest possible, meaning that the sail has a bigger surface exposed to the wind.
AP10
The spinnaker AP10 was designed flatter compared to our other model and it is mainly used by lighter crews who in this way are able to be fast in close reach points of sail.
Our spinnakers are available in two different types of fabric:
ULTRALIGHT (UL);
RIPSTOP (RS), this new fabric, slightly heavier in weight, is more resistant to tears and hence longer-lasting. It is above all suited to strong wind conditions or for less expert crews.
